Gurugram, May 6 (PTI) A wedding celebration in Nuh turned chaotic after a verbal spat over a currency garland between two brothers-in-law spiralled into a violent clash involving stone-pelting, a local said.
No serious injuries were reported in the incident, he said.
A video of the clash has also surfaced on social media.
One of the brothers-in-law had garlanded the groom with currency notes, while the other allegedly threw bundles of notes from a rooftop and burst firecrackers.
An argument occurred between the two, which soon escalated into a physical fight involving kicking, punching, and stone-throwing.
However, police have not confirmed any such incident so far.
According to locals of Naheda village, the incident took place during the wedding of a man, Armaan, before the procession (baraat) was to leave Ali Meo village. PTI COR APL
